The 5 Most Amazing Peaks around Wollbrandshausen

Mountain peaks around Wollbrandshausen are characterized by rolling hills and elevated areas in Lower Saxony, Germany. These features offer scenic views and diverse hiking opportunities, rather than alpine summits. Notable elevated areas include Höherberg (242 meters) and Brückenberg (200.7 meters), providing both natural vantage points and historical interest. The region is well-suited for hiking with moderate elevation gains, offering accessible routes for various fitness levels.

Are there any historical or cultural sites to visit on these elevated areas?

Yes, several elevated areas combine natural beauty with historical interest. The Höherberg is home to the Pilgrimage Chapel of the Fourteen Holy Helpers, with a history dating back to 1855. The Mackenröder Spitze Shelter and Historic Monument features a small refuge and historical significance related to a former observation tower and Bundeswehr base. Additionally, the Tilly Oak is a natural monument with historical ties to the Thirty Years' War.

Where can I find the best panoramic views around Wollbrandshausen?

For extensive views, the Höherberg offers broad vistas across the region. The Mackenröder Spitze Shelter and Historic Monument also provides wide-ranging views. A particularly stunning spot is the View of the Harz Mountains, where you can see over Mackenrode to the Harz Mountains, and on clear days, even the Brocken.

When is the best time of year to hike in this region?

The region is generally pleasant for hiking from spring through autumn. For highlights like the Spitzer Lippberg Summit, an ascent in late autumn to spring is recommended. During these months, the vegetation is less dense, offering better views, and the forest is less prone to ticks. However, the area's moderate terrain makes it enjoyable for walks throughout much of the year.
